Road cycling around Lacaussade features a landscape of rolling hills and green countryside, providing a dynamic environment with varied elevations. Routes often traverse through orchards, vineyards, and cultivated plains, offering scenic views of the agricultural richness. The Lède River valley and scattered "Pechs" (hills) like Monségur add topographical interest and opportunities for panoramic vistas. This region offers a network of quiet, well-maintained departmental roads suitable for road cycling.

Montflanquin has been listed as one of the "Most Beautiful Villages of France" since 1989. This charming village charms visitors with its central square surrounded by arcades, its Saint-André church, and its medieval streets. From the village, you can enjoy breathtaking views of the surrounding countryside.

Located in the valley of the same name, Gavaudun boasts a magnificent setting. Listed as a nature reserve, it is situated between the Lot and Dordogne valleys and is home to an ancient fortified castle.

Now in ruins, the Château de Gavaudun owes its particularity to the elongated rock on which it was built in the 12th century. Nearby, the châteaux of Biron and Bonaguil invite you to take a beautiful bike ride to discover the region's heritage.

What kind of terrain can I expect on the no traffic road cycling routes near Lacaussade?

The terrain around Lacaussade is characterized by rolling hills and green countryside, with elevations typically ranging from 78 to 172 meters. You can expect a mix of gentle climbs and rewarding descents, often passing through picturesque orchards, vineyards, and cultivated plains. Some routes also feature shaded sections through wooded areas and offer views of prominent 'Pechs' (hills) like Monségur.

What is the best time of year to go no traffic road cycling in Lacaussade?

The Lot-et-Garonne region generally offers pleasant cycling conditions from spring through autumn. Spring (April-May) brings blooming landscapes, while autumn (September-October) provides comfortable temperatures and beautiful fall colors. Summer can be warm, but routes often include shaded sections through wooded areas, and early morning rides are ideal.
